Advance Tickets

A single ticket for one journey leaving at a specific date and time.

The rule is: the sooner you book the cheaper they are. Usually the cheapest, but least flexible.

Advance fares from Leigh-on-Sea to Hairmyres start from as little as £44.10

Off-Peak & Super Off-Peak Tickets

Offering greater flexibility than Advances, Off-Peak tickets offer travel during less busy times of day trading off more flexibility in the Off-Peak windows but for still discounted fares.

Off Peak fares from Leigh-on-Sea to Hairmyres start from £98.90 one way, or £199.50 return

Anytime Tickets

Anytime tickets are fully flexible allowing travel at any time of the day. Brilliant if you don’t want the pressure of clock watching, returning when you want

Anytime fares from Leigh-on-Sea to Hairmyres are available for £129.40 one way, or £442.20 return

Split ticketing means that instead of purchasing one rail ticket for your journey we automatically find and help you book two or more tickets instead, covering exactly the same journey. We call it our FairSplit.

Facilities and Amenities

Leigh-on-Sea station does not fall short in offering essential amenities for a comfortable journey. Open seven days a week, the ticket office ensures you can plan your trip conveniently. From ticket machines to help points, the station is designed to assist passengers at every step. The presence of CCTV cameras adds an extra layer of security for peace of mind. Waiting rooms are available and make longer wait times manageable, with operational hours stretching into the evening on most days. For accessibility, the station has step-free access throughout and offers ramps for train boarding, ensuring that passengers with mobility issues are well-catered for. Although there are no shops, the café on the concourse provides refreshments, an ideal stop for passengers needing a quick bite or drink. The ATM located just outside the station is perfect for any last-minute cash withdrawals.

Station Facilities: Essential Information for Travelers

Although Hairmyres station does not have a ticket office, it is equipped with ticket machines that facilitate the collection of pre-purchased tickets, with accessible options available for all passengers. The presence of smartcard validators also brings a modern convenience, ensuring a seamless travel experience. However, keep in mind that the station does not issue smartcards. When considering safety and support, CCTV cameras are in place throughout the station, adding an extra layer of security for travelers.

For accessibility, Hairmyres scores well with step-free access throughout the station, including designated blue badge parking bays. Yet, certain limitations exist such as the absence of ramps for train access, accessible toilets, and a lack of onsite wheelchairs. It's essential to take extra caution when stepping on or off trains, as the gap between the train and platform might be more pronounced here.

Onward Travel and Connections

Travelers at Hairmyres are well-served by several transport options beyond the train. Bus services are frequent, with pick-up and drop-off points located conveniently on the main road outside the car park. For precise bus stop locations, What3Words provides exact points, making navigation straightforward. Taxi services can be accessed through TrainTaxi, ensuring that visitors can reach their final destination seamlessly.

Cycling enthusiasts will be pleased to find bicycle storage and hire facilities available, with lockers and stands provided, albeit without CCTV protection. CycleLane offers hire services should you wish to explore the scenic routes at your own pace.
